**PR: rebalance dispatch scoring in Liftwright sim**

Fixes the starvation case where lobby-heavy traffic pinned cars 1–3 and let upper floors wait indefinitely. Scoring now penalizes repeated same-zone assignments and adds a wait-time decay term. Sim runs against the Marbury tower profile show p95 wait down 22%. No API changes; safe to hot-deploy. The new scoring behavior is controlled by these constants.

tuning table, kawep-tawif:
CAPS = {
    "olidor": 80,
    "belion": 7,
    "quenys": 225,
    "druox": 839,
    "fraath": 482,
}

Hi Marel — handing off on-call. The Oakspire user module split is mid-flight: auth endpoints now route to the new service, profile writes still hit the monolith. Watch for dual-write drift alerts; the reconciler runs hourly. Review notes are in the split tracker. If anything breaks overnight, loop in the platform lead.

escalation mailbox, kaweg-kahif: druwyn.sordor@nelvroworks.corp

Subject: Film reels heading your way

Hi dispatch,

Quick heads-up for the receiving site at the Ostermark Film Archive — we're sending over nine reels from the Cavanagh collection tomorrow afternoon. They're in the round steel cans, stacked in two strapped crates, nothing too heavy but please keep them flat and out of the sun. The archive folks want them logged the same day they land. The courier hand-over instruction is just below this line.

drop instructions, hahip-badug: the quenox ralath courier leaves the kaseth fraiel rusiel tameth belys istdor ralion giliel ledger at gate 7830 under passcode 165413

Night-shift staff: Floor 4 of the Tellhaven Building opens this week. After 21:00, access is via the rear stairwell only; the lifts are locked out overnight during the settling period. Complete a walk-through of the new floor once per shift and log it. The stairwell keypad accepts the code below.

badge for yahop-fawep: bdg-XBKXI-68071